合成PPS中络合物的初步研究
Preliminary Study on Complex Formed in Synthesis of PPS
【摘要】 在PPS 合成前期,Na2S·XH2O 和六甲基磷酰三胺( HMPA) 反应,发生颜色变化,生成一种络合物。分别用X- 射线衍射分析、红外、核磁、扫描电镜、顺磁等手段对这种络合物的结构进行分析表征,确认HMPA 参与了络合,络合物含有P、Na 、S 等元素,NaHS 为络合物的组分之一。对比实验证明NaOH 与HMPA 反应无颜色变化,即络合物中的S2 - 、HS-或其他含硫离子是Na2S·XH2O 与HMPA 反应产生颜色变化的决定性因素。
【Abstract】 s A complex was obtained from the synthesis of PPS by the reaction of Na 2S·xH 2O with HMPA,accompanied with a series of color changes.The structure and composition of the complex were characterized by X ray Diffraction,FT IR,NMR,SEM and ESR.The result of X ray Diffraction showed that the crystalline structure of the complex was different from those of stable forms of Na 2S.FT-IR spectra of the complex and HMPA indicated that HMPA was incorporated in the complex,and the data of SEM also confirmed it.NMR result suggested indirectly that NaHS was one of the contents of the complex.Further information about the complex was under investigation.
